Reviewer 2 Report

The authors have written the paper/article by copying very large segments, including paragraphs, equations, figures, etc. of their paper(s) published before, i.e.:

Woo, S.; O’Neal, D.L.; Matvienko, Y.G.; Mebrahtu, G., Enhancing the fatigue of mechanical systems such as dispensers entrenched on generalized life-stress models and sample sizes, Appl. Sci. 2023, 13, 1358

Woo, S.; O’Neal, D.L.; Hassen, Y.M., Systematic methods to increase the lifetime of mechanical products such as refrigerators by employing parametric accelerated life testing, Appl. Sci. 2022, 12, 7484.

Certain differences include variations of expressions, or terms used, i.e., prolong or lengthen, estimate or approximate, verify or prove, prototype or model, advise or suggest, fulfilled or attained, understanding or comprehending, issues or problems, grow or enhance, etc. This has resulted in the Introduction part of the paper remaining almost the same, and in the end has implicated the researched cited literature to remain mostly unchanged (over 90 %).

Although research in the paper is concentrated on particular mechanical parts as the case studies of refrigerator components: motor bearings, in contrast to the case-studies in previous articles: ice-maker motor gear parts, or water dispenser, the approaches, methods, procedures used are the same. Apparently, at least over 40 (of 44) equations are the same, at least about 12 (of 15) figures are the same, and finally, 3 (out of 4) stated conclusions are the same.

I am not an expert on the publication ethics and antiplagiarism proof/verification methods applied in evaluating paper/article originality. I do understand that particular case-studies, originating from the same unit or component, involve the very same methodologies, equations, diagrams, etc. I find that the authors have included research that differs from the previously published research to an extent that allows the paper to be accepted. As publication ethics are concerned, they are specific to every particular journal policy. Since the repeating of the paper structure, paragraphs, equations, figures, and conclusions is prevalent, I leave the decision on this matter to the members of the journal Editorial.
